Digital Learning Matters provides high quality professional development which connects digital learning with sustainability. It’s not about learning about sustainability (which is also important), it’s about ensuring that we design, develop and deliver high quality learning interventions that contribute to the collective wellbeing of people and the planet.

 

Digital learning (online learning, mobile learning, virtual learning etc.) impacts peoples' experience and shapes their behaviour. It has great potential for individual and collective wellbeing, as it can provide access to high quality instruction and a wealth of knowledge. Digital technology has an environmental cost though.  

As more people engage with forms of digital learning in the workplace, consideration of how these experiences impact both people and planet is important. Sustainability (caring for people and planet) and digital technology are interconnected in many ways. But we don't always talk about them at the same time. That's what Digital Learning Matters aims to change.
